Bungaroosh Cafe Bistro serves artisan, single origin Brazilian coffee made by trained baristas.
The menu is influenced by the owners Mediterranean origins and is all home-made on the premises.
Sally said: “Saw the need in Worthing for quality food and coffee but at competitive and affordable prices.”
